Output e6aeaa50b3147448af75af7f8dc00aebe2b25c366db28addea6829c0641dbe89:1

value
6460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fcb1608ca81041ed729f216a2b4e44ac4dd371f OP_EQUAL
address
3KB8GrK1cPWx6GmFsW2L97gDj4U5WWNAzi
transaction
e6aeaa50b3147448af75af7f8dc00aebe2b25c366db28addea6829c0641dbe89
confirmations
269082
spent
true